| Aspect | Work From Home Customer Service | Work From Home Technical Support |
|---|
| Required Credentials | High school diploma or equivalent; customer service experience | High school diploma; technical knowledge or certifications often preferred |
| Work Environment | Call centers, chat, or email support from home | Remote troubleshooting via phone, chat, or remote access tools |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Retail, telecom, banking, and service industries | IT, software, electronics, and tech companies |
| Common Search & Comparison Intent | Understanding job duties, requirements, and differences | Clarifying technical skills needed and job scope |
Work From Home Customer Service focuses on assisting customers with general inquiries, billing, and product support, often requiring strong communication skills. Work From Home Technical Support involves resolving technical issues, requiring technical knowledge or certifications. Both roles are remote, but they serve different customer needs and industries.
